Mustafa Raoof is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Biotechnology and Biomaterials. According to data from OpenAlex, Mustafa Raoof has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 486 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 5 papers in Biotechnology and 4 papers in Biomaterials. Recurrent topics in Mustafa Raoof’s work include Ultrasound and Hyperthermia Applications (6 papers), Microbial Inactivation Methods (5 papers) and Microfluidic and Bio-sensing Technologies (4 papers). Mustafa Raoof is often cited by papers focused on Ultrasound and Hyperthermia Applications (6 papers), Microbial Inactivation Methods (5 papers) and Microfluidic and Bio-sensing Technologies (4 papers). Mustafa Raoof collaborates with scholars based in United States, Pakistan and United Kingdom. Mustafa Raoof's co-authors include Steven A. Curley, Stuart J. Corr, Lon J. Wilson, Brandon T. Cisneros, Cihui Zhu, Warna D. Kaluarachchi, Matthew Cheney, Muhammad Nabeel Ghayur, Arif‐ullah Khan and Anwarul Hassan Gilani and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Biomaterials and JNCI Journal of the National Cancer Institute.
